If the fused vertical bus contains control contacts, as is typical in a control circuit which contains a safety circuit, you should add one to the wire number of the last control line number before the vertical contacts when identifying the load-side of the control contacts.

When identifying the load-side of the first switching component in the next consecutive control line, you should add one to the last wire number used.

Sometimes two series-connected switching components will be paralleled with a single switching component: wire number across the series-connected devices first.

This means that across the single parallel device, the wire number may be increased by more than just one number.
